SANTA'S ANNUAL CHRISTMAS TOUR

Wed, Dec 6th 2023 at 6:00 pm - 8:30 pm

Tonight we are on the Fairbrothers Estate, off Crow Lane .
STARTING POINT: Belvedere Road (Medical Centre).
LEADER: Alan Pomfret.
SUPPORTED BY: Business for Youth.


Confirmed Route:


Start at Medical Centre Belvedere Road,(R) Crown Park Drive stopping at entrance to Crown Gardens. (R) Crown Fields Close, then back to Belvedere Road and then (R) Queens Drive, (L) Mullins Avenue, (L) Billington Avenue, (R) Porter Avenue, (R) Billington Avenue.


Turn round at Porter Avenue and back down Billington Avenue to Horridge Avenue/Walsh Close. Turn round and back to Queens Drive, (L) Cheltenham Drive, (L) Wetherby Close and turn round. Back to Queens Drive (L), Davies Avenue,(L) Frawley Avenue, (L) Borron Road,(R) Silverdale Road, (L) Rushton Avenue, turn round (L) Silverdale Road, (L) Belvedere Road and back to Medical Centre. 


Route may be subject to change at last minute because of weather  – please check Facebook and Twitter daily for final information.
